USA: Constantinian Participation at the Opening of St ... The St. Francis de Sales Church is a magnificent oratory built in 1867. This church is the only church in the St. Louis area of German Gothic architecture and is based on the design of the Ulm Minster located in Ulm, Germany, the tallest church in the world. Welcoming. Restoring Saint Francis de Sales Oratory by Phil Roussin For over one hundred years, the silhouette of Saint Francis de Sales has been a distinctive mark on the skyline of Saint Louis, Missouri. The design of the church interior was based on those of German hall churches with ceilings over the side naves almost as high as those over the main nave increasing the open feeling and spaciousness. As "the Cathedral of South St. Louis," it is a fine example of a German Gothic Revival Hall Church (nave and side aisles same height, lending a sense of immense expanse and openness).
